Common Skin Disorders Detected
Many skin conditions can present with varying levels of intensity and complexity, making dermatological know-how essential for exact medical diagnosis and monitoring. Among one of the most common conditions are acne vulgaris, psoriasis, dermatitis, and dermatitis.
Acne vulgaris, characterized by the visibility of comedones, papules, and pustules, mainly influences adolescents however can linger into their adult years. Dermatitis, or atopic dermatitis, is a chronic inflammatory condition that causes completely dry, itchy, and irritated skin. Psoriasis is an autoimmune problem that shows up as red, scaly plaques, mainly on extensor surface areas, and can significantly impact the high quality of life.
Various other usual disorders include rosacea, which provides with face flushing and visible blood vessels, and seborrheic dermatitis, usually resulting in dandruff and oily patches on the scalp. Fungal infections, such as tinea pedis (professional athlete's foot) and tinea corporis (ringworm), are also often come across.

Diagnostic Techniques Used
How do skin specialists precisely identify different skin conditions? Skin doctors use a mix of clinical assessments, diagnostic tools, and specialized techniques to make sure accurate identification of skin problem. The initial step typically entails an extensive case history and checkup. During this procedure, skin doctors analyze the patient's signs and symptoms, beginning, period, and any kind of prospective triggers.
One of the primary diagnostic techniques is dermoscopy, which makes use of a handheld device to amplify skin lesions, permitting in-depth assessment of structures not visible to the naked eye. Furthermore, skin biopsies are regularly performed, Going Here where a little sample of skin is eliminated for histopathological analysis. This method is very useful for diagnosing conditions such as cancer malignancy and various other skin cancers cells.
Patch testing is another vital method utilized to identify get in touch with dermatitis by revealing small amounts of possible irritants to the skin. Research laboratory tests, including blood tests and cultures, might be conducted to rule out systemic problems or infections. Jointly, these diagnostic methods permit dermatologists to formulate a detailed understanding of skin problems, bring about accurate diagnoses and informed client administration.

Treatment Alternatives Available
A large selection of treatment options is offered for handling skin problems, customized to the specific condition and private client demands. Dermatologists utilize both systemic and topical therapies, depending on the seriousness and type of skin condition.
For extra serious problems, systemic therapies may be needed. These consist of dental medications such as anti-biotics for microbial infections and immunosuppressants for autoimmune disorders. Biologics, a newer class of medicines, have actually shown effectiveness in treating chronic inflammatory conditions like psoriasis and atopic dermatitis.
In addition to pharmacologic treatments, skin doctors may suggest step-by-step options such as laser therapy, phototherapy, or chemical peels (Dermatologist Raleigh NC). These treatments can resolve coloring issues, acne scarring, and other skin abnormalities efficiently
Furthermore, way of life modifications, including proper skincare routines and sun defense, play an important duty in the overall management of skin conditions.
